ICT People Excelling in an ICT World ” An Information Society For All!

Sweden describes itself as an ICT nation. ICT has fully penetrated Swedish society, including individuals, businesses, and the public sector. Swedish consumers are known as demanding early adopters, while Swedish corporations are among the world's leaders at employing ICT for competitive advantage. Since the first half of the 1990s, the Swedish government and even the labor unions have embraced new technologies as "wings to human ability," [2] and since have been propagating an "Information Society for All." [3]

As Figure 8-1 illustrates, Sweden leads Europe and the U.S. in mobile phone, PC, and Internet penetration. The high levels of penetration were in part achieved by a government initiative during the early 1990s, when all Swedish employees were given the opportunity to purchase home PCs through their employers from their pre-tax income. This discounted 50 percent off retail prices. The employers benefited from reduced employee social payments, and the home PC industry enjoyed a substantial boost.

The labor unions played an important role in this process. Very early on, they recognized it was crucial that they also be engaged in the ICT development to increase the competitiveness of the labor force. The unions saw the risk that PCs could become a white-collar tool only, leaving blue- collar workers behind. Modern production required workers to have an intuitive understanding of ICT. So the goal to provide every single home with a personal computer was actually a long- term social democratic ambition rather than a mere industry subsidy.

Since the turnaround of its economy, Sweden invests more into the knowledge of its people than the other large nations profiled in this book (see the International Comparisons table on page 110). Consequently, the Swedish ICT environment has earned international acclaim. Sweden increasingly attracts research and development investments from leading global high-tech companies that see Sweden as a leading global test market for mobile and computing technologies.
